Engelhart was founded in 2013 by BTG Pactual Group as a commodities trading company. Our business model is “asset light” and highly diversified – giving us the ability to adapt effectively and nimbly to changing market conditions. We have assembled successful multidisciplinary teams, leveraging advanced fundamental analysis with deep quantitative and weather research capabilities. Our activities are underpinned by strong risk management practices and by powerful technology and operational excellence. We have exceptional teams with diverse global backgrounds and decades of experience, and are driven by a highly collaborative culture, across products and competencies.

In 2024, Engelhart acquired Trailstone, a global energy trading and technology company. The acquisition provides us with new expertise, analytics and proprietary technology which is being used to provide risk management and optimisation services to help maximise the value of our clients’ renewable power. The acquisition also expanded Engelhart’s capabilities into physical natural gas across North America, a critical fuel to support the energy transition. About the Role

This is an exciting opportunity for a Python Software Engineer with approximately five years of experience to deepen their current expertise in commodities trading, while becoming a key member of our Risk, Finance & Compliance technology function within the Engelhart Technology team. Operating with a high degree of autonomy and offering direct exposure to stakeholders & business users, this role will give someone the opportunity to take end-to-end ownership of initiatives, from requirements gathering and solution design through to production deployment and ongoing support. Working in close collaboration with a small, dynamic team, this role provides a unique opportunity to influence Engelhart's technology landscape and deliver initiatives with tangible business impact. This team is delivery-focused, fostering strong collaboration, open technical and business discussions, as well as a culture of continuous improvement. The ultimate objective is to enable informed decision-making across our business through reliable, scalable and well-designed technology solutions.

This Software Engineer will have the following responsibilities:

  • Designing, developing, maintaining and enhancing in-house systems, as well as integrations with third-party platforms.
  • Working closely with Engelhart's Risk & Finance teams to gain a strong understanding of business requirements, translating them into well-defined technical solutions.
  • Providing technical support to Risk, Finance and Front Office users - particularly in the use of shared internal Python libraries, cloud infrastructure and access to enterprise data.
  • Contributing to the ongoing evolution of Engelhart's technology platform, including architectural design, identification of improvement opportunities and proposal of scalable solutions.
  • Designing and implementing new data visualisations for internal dashboards and reporting tools.
  • Performing data cleansing, enrichments and transformation using efficient and scalable tools and techniques.
  • Developing and maintaining data integration services and query interfaces for internal consumption.
  • Participating in, and contributing to, technology projects that support key business initiatives.

About You

This individual will be a strong Python developer with current experience in a commodities trading environment. In addition to commodities experience, which is an essential criteria to be considered for this role, we believe the following technical skills & experiences will best set someone up for success at Engelhart:

Technical Skills:

  • Strong proficiency in Python, including common analytical and visualisation libraries (e.g. Pandas, NumPy, Plotly).
  • Experience building APIs using Python frameworks, preferably FastAPI.
  • Familiarity with AWS services such as Lambda, Step Functions, Cognito, ECS/Fargate, DynamoDB, CloudWatch and CDK.
  • Familiarity with containerisation and orchestration technologies (Docker, Kubernetes).
  • Understanding of parallel and distributed data processing concepts.

Soft Skills:

  • Strong analytical thinking, logical reasoning and problem-solving abilities.
  • A collaborative team player with strong interpersonal skills and experience working with distributed or remote teams.
  • Willingness to share knowledge, mentor others and continuously learn from peers.
  • Self-motivated and proactive, with the ability to work independently and manage priorities with minimal supervision.

Additional Experiences that are not necessary, but highly desirable:

  • Experience with applying AI tools, large language models and agent-based workflows to improve business processes, developer productivity or data analysis.
  • Familiarity with Model Context Protocol servers and related approaches for connecting AI agents securely to internal systems, APIs, databases and business tools.
